About Ernie Ching — (ret.) real estate attorney at ching & seto, apc in California

Ernie Ching is an attorney at Ching & Seto, APC, bringing a background in real estate and business law to his practice. Mr. Ching’s career trajectory is distinct, having started as a litigation associate. Early in his career, he handled various real estate litigation matters, including a complex real estate trial in Los Angeles defending a multinational escrow/title company in a multimillion-dollar lawsuit. This case ultimately settled favorably for the client. Mr. Ching has since managed two intricate arbitrations, one involving a multimillion-dollar real estate investment and management company, and another concerning an international business dispute that resulted in a $4.85 million settlement. Throughout his career, Mr. Ching has negotiated and settled multiple lawsuits, collectively exceeding $50 million. He currently represents small businesses and real estate investors on various transactional issues, and also assists private real estate landlords with landlord-tenant matters. Ernie Ching is a member of the San Diego County Bar Association and other community groups, including Taiwanese American Professionals of San Diego. He also periodically hosts informational seminars on real estate investment, landlord-tenant law, and business law. He is licensed to practice law by the State Bar of California (Bar No. 292357) and holds a California Bureau of Real Estate license (No. 01976392).

    Estate Planning

    Estate Planning is a crucial process for individuals and families in California looking to manage and distribute their assets effectively, both during their lifetime and after their passing. This practice area involves creating legal documents such as wills, trusts, powers of attorney, and advance healthcare directives. These tools help ensure that your wishes regarding your property, finances, and healthcare are honored, while also potentially minimizing tax liabilities and avoiding the lengthy and often public probate process. For many, estate planning also includes provisions for minor children, charitable giving, and business succession. An Estate Planning attorney in California can guide you through the complexities of state laws, helping you make informed decisions that protect your legacy and provide for your loved ones. Whether you are just starting to consider your options or need to update an existing plan, knowledgeable counsel is vital to create a robust and comprehensive strategy tailored to your specific circumstances and goals.
